Kazakhstan received $44.8 mln from privatization in January-April of 2000

/IRBIS, June 19, 00/ - REUTERS informs, with the reference to statistics
agency, that Kazakhstan received KZT6.4 bln ($44.8 mln) from privatization
in January-April of 2000.
Of this number KZT6.1 bln was received by the national budget, and KZT0.3
bln by local budget, is said.
Most of the money, i.e. 92.6% came from the installment sales of industrial
enterprises by individual projects, which were held in previous years.
The amount of money from these sales equaled KZT6.087 bln ($42.5 mln).
During January-April, 2000 state property and privatization committee
privatized 599 objects, with the majority of them being the enterprises of
social sphere, is said.
It is said that in the country beginning price of the state block is 4.6 times
less than its purchase price, including in the industry - 5.6 times.
The agency informs that in four months state blocks of 19 JSC were sold for
a total of KZT114.7 mln under "mass privatization" program. The average
price equaled KZT7.6 mln. Most of the blocks were sold at open auctions
and the smallest number at investment contests, is said.
The minister of finance of Kazakhstan believes that privatization is lagging
behind the schedule due to uncertainties with "blue chips" program. Only the
sales of state blocks of Kazakhtelecom and Mangistaumunaigas are
considered real.
This year Kazakhstan plans to receive as much as it received last year, i.e.
$400 mln, informs the agency.
